Technical Support Specialist (French and English)

Date de publication 19.11.2025

3 a postulé

Career Grade: F

Location: Budapest | Type: Full-time | Work Model: Hybrid (3 days office, 2 days home)

Shift Work: Yes, rotating schedule to support international clients

Languages Required: Fluent French and English

About This Role

Are you fluent in French and English with a passion for solving problems and helping customers? Are you tech-savvy and eager to work in an international team supporting global clients?

Join BT as a Technical Support Specialist and play a vital role in supporting enterprise clients across the world by delivering fast, professional, and high-quality technical support. You'll be the bridge between customers and technical teams, helping resolve incidents, provide clear communication, and ensure service excellence.

This is your chance to build a global tech career from our dynamic Budapest office - with flexibility, development opportunities, and fantastic benefits.

What You'll Do
  • Be the first point of contact for customer-reported technical issues and service requests
  • Triage and assign incidents, track progress, and ensure timely resolution based on SLA targets
  • Keep users and internal teams informed with clear and timely updates
  • Coordinate and escalate issues with technical resolver groups as needed
  • Apply ITIL best practices and internal processes to deliver consistent quality service
  • Maintain accurate documentation and follow-ups on all cases

What We're Looking For

Must-Have Skills:
  • Fluency in French and English (written and verbal)
  • Excellent customer communication and interpersonal skills
  • Problem-solving mindset and attention to detail
  • Basic understanding of IT environments or willingness to learn quickly
  • Flexible attitude to support rotating shift work

Nice-to-Have (Not Mandatory):
  • Experience with network monitoring or troubleshooting
  • Familiarity with Cisco technologies or certifications

Why this job matters

The Network Technician 3 assists in the delivery of hardware, configuration and fiber connectivity of interdependent scaling projects across several client locations.

What you'll be doing

1. Delivers critical customer technical support for network, hardware, and infrastructure development.
2. Executes across technical areas including systems requirements data analysis, engineering, systems design, systems development, computer programming, systems testing and deployment, quality assurance, configuration management, and systems documentation.
3. Analyses user interfaces, maintains network, hardware, and software performance tuning, analyses workload and computer usage, maintains interfaces with outside systems, and analyses proposed system modifications and upgrades.
4. Defines the problem and develops system requirements and specifications.
5. Prepares required documentation including program-level and user-level documentation; enhances existing software systems.
6. Manages work and priorities through ticketing system and workflow.
7. Collaborates with various stakeholders to remove project obstacles.
8. Troubleshoots networking, routing and interconnectivity issues, including troubleshooting of network device configuration and low to mid-level application interaction.
9. Participates in the migration, basic configuration and rollout of new or upgraded hardware.
10. Delivers support to include project management tasks, meeting facilitation, and ad hoc duties as needed.
11. Executes and delivers within standardised procedures in order to achieve objectives and the vision of the Network Engineering team.
